§ What does 'dosage' mean?
The word 'dosage' is a noun that helps us talk about medicine. It has a very important job because it tells us two main things about taking medicine:
- DEFINITION
- The exact amount of medicine that a person should take at a specific time. It also refers to how often the medicine should be taken to be safe and effective.
Let's break that down. When you get medicine, you don't just take any amount. There's a special amount that is just right for you. This 'right amount' is the first part of what 'dosage' means. For example, a doctor might tell you to take 'one pill.' That 'one pill' is part of your dosage. If you take too much medicine, it can be dangerous. If you take too little, the medicine might not work to make you feel better.
The second part of 'dosage' is about *how often* you take the medicine. Is it once a day? Twice a day? Every four hours? This schedule is also a very important part of the dosage. Taking medicine at the correct times helps it work best in your body.

§ When do people use 'dosage'?
People use the word 'dosage' mostly when they are talking about medicine, health, and medical instructions. It's a very common word you will hear from doctors, nurses, pharmacists, or when you are reading instructions on a medicine bottle or box.
- When talking to a doctor or nurse: They will tell you the dosage of any medicine they prescribe.
- When picking up medicine from a pharmacy: The pharmacist will usually review the dosage instructions with you.
- When reading medicine labels: Every medicine you buy will have clear dosage instructions printed on it.
- When talking about vitamins or supplements: Even for things that aren't 'medicine' in the traditional sense, there's a recommended dosage for how much to take.
It's extremely important to always know and understand the correct dosage for any medicine you are taking. If you are ever unsure, it's always best to ask a doctor or pharmacist. They are the experts who can help you understand.
Understanding 'dosage' is a key part of taking care of your health. It helps ensure that medicine works effectively and safely to help you feel better. Remember, a doctor or pharmacist determines the correct dosage based on many factors, like your age, weight, and the specific illness you have. That's why it's so important not to change your dosage without medical advice.

Read this passage:
In the realm of pharmacology, the concept of 'dosage' extends beyond a simple quantity. It encompasses the intricate balance required to achieve therapeutic effect without incurring undue toxicity. This delicate equilibrium is often influenced by an array of factors, including the patient's age, weight, liver and kidney function, and concomitant medications. Pharmaceutical companies invest considerable resources into pharmacokinetic and pharmacodynamic studies to establish appropriate dosage regimens, yet individual variability necessitates a personalized approach in clinical practice. The margin for error, particularly with drugs possessing a narrow therapeutic index, can be remarkably small, underscoring the critical importance of precise dose administration.

Read this passage:
The concept of 'therapeutic drug monitoring' (TDM) plays a pivotal role in optimizing medication dosages for certain drugs, especially those with a narrow therapeutic index or significant pharmacokinetic variability. TDM involves measuring drug concentrations in a patient's blood at specific intervals and adjusting the dosage accordingly to maintain concentrations within the therapeutic range. This proactive approach helps to prevent sub-therapeutic levels that could lead to treatment failure, as well as toxic levels that could cause severe adverse effects. While not applicable to all medications, TDM is an invaluable tool for ensuring precise and safe dosage administration in critical care settings and for drugs like anticonvulsants or immunosuppressants.

Read this passage:
Pharmacovigilance, the science and activities relating to the detection, assessment, understanding and prevention of adverse effects or any other drug-related problem, plays a crucial role in post-market surveillance of medication dosages. Through rigorous data collection and analysis, pharmacovigilance systems can identify previously unrecognized dosage-related risks or confirm the safety profile of established dosages in diverse populations. This continuous monitoring is indispensable for updating prescribing guidelines and ensuring that recommended dosages remain both effective and safe throughout a drug's lifecycle, adapting to real-world usage patterns.
